As others in this thread have stated motorcycling involves some risk but we can reduce that risk IMO to an insignificant amount with rider training, positive attitude and experience and wearing proper protective motorcycle gear. FF helmet, armored jacket, boots and armored gloves. I know motorcycle pants should be on this list too but in hot weather I skip them because I'm willing to risk road rash to my legs in exchange for convenience of just wearing dress pants or jeans and not having to change.
